Career Web site Glassdoor took a peek at what various companies offer their workers. Its findings are perhaps not surprising: Google has terrific benefits, the best of any firm around.

Behind Google are Costco, Facebook and Abobe, the Business Times noted.

Other Bay Area companies fared well: Intuit, Chevron and Salesforce.com all made the top 10.

Glassdoor used data from "23 million members" to make the rankings, Forbes reported, relying on workers to be honest with their workplaces via a "company review form."

Pay is the key driver behind a good place to work. And tech delivered: base pay for software engineers at Google is $128,000, and $120,000 at Facebook.

But Costco's workers, who make far less, still make way more than fellow low-end retailer workers at, say, Walmart. And they enjoy tremendous benefits, Forbes noted.
